Amazon Aurora DSQL Goes GA: Revolutionizing Serverless Databases
Amazon’s latest breakthrough in database technology, the Amazon Aurora DSQL, has officially launched, marking a significant milestone in the world of cloud computing. This PostgreSQL-compatible, serverless, and distributed database is tailored to meet the demands of modern applications that require high availability and strong consistency across multiple regions.
Traditionally, managing databases with high availability and scalability required intricate configurations and constant monitoring. However, with Amazon Aurora DSQL, developers can now leverage a fully managed service that handles these complexities seamlessly. This serverless approach allows teams to focus on innovation and development rather than database maintenance.
One of the key features of Amazon Aurora DSQL is its active-active high availability support. This means that the database can operate simultaneously in multiple regions, ensuring that applications remain online even in the face of regional outages. By distributing workloads across different regions, companies can enhance their disaster recovery strategies and provide uninterrupted services to their users.
Moreover, Amazon Aurora DSQL offers multi-region strong consistency, guaranteeing that data remains synchronized across various geographic locations. This level of consistency is crucial for applications that require real-time data updates and transactions. With Amazon Aurora DSQL, developers can build global applications with confidence, knowing that data integrity is maintained at all times.
The PostgreSQL compatibility of Amazon Aurora DSQL is another compelling aspect for developers familiar with this popular open-source database. By supporting PostgreSQL syntax and features, Amazon Aurora DSQL simplifies the migration process for existing applications, enabling a seamless transition to a more scalable and resilient database solution.
In practical terms, the benefits of Amazon Aurora DSQL are far-reaching. Consider a scenario where an e-commerce platform experiences a surge in traffic during a global sales event. With Amazon Aurora DSQL’s serverless architecture and distributed nature, the database can dynamically scale to accommodate the increased workload, ensuring smooth operations without any manual intervention.
Furthermore, the cost-saving potential of a serverless database like Amazon Aurora DSQL cannot be overstated. By automatically scaling resources based on actual usage, companies can optimize their spending and avoid over-provisioning hardware that remains underutilized for most of the time. This pay-as-you-go model aligns expenses with business needs, making it an attractive proposition for organizations of all sizes.
As the demand for highly available, scalable, and performant databases continues to grow, solutions like Amazon Aurora DSQL are poised to redefine the landscape of cloud-native applications. By combining the power of PostgreSQL compatibility, serverless architecture, and distributed capabilities, Amazon Aurora DSQL empowers developers to build resilient and globally distributed applications with ease.
In conclusion, the general availability of Amazon Aurora DSQL represents a significant advancement in the realm of distributed databases. With its innovative features, seamless scalability, and strong consistency guarantees, Amazon Aurora DSQL is set to revolutionize how businesses approach database management in the cloud. Embracing this technology could be the key to unlocking new possibilities and achieving greater efficiency in the ever-evolving digital landscape.
—
Image Source: InfoQ